Warning Signs You Need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Our team is dedicated to helping you catch these signs early and prevent bigger problems down the road.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ell in your home that won’t go away, it could be a sign of hidden moisture. Our team can help you identify the source of the smell and develop a plan to remove it.

Warped or Discolored Trim

If your trim or baseboards are warped or discolored, it could be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you replace the damaged trim and restore your property to its original condition.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Water stains on your ceilings or walls can be a sign of a more serious issue. Our team can help you identify the source of the stain and develop a plan to fix it.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and develop a plan to fix it.

Cracked or Broken Flooring

Cracked or broken flooring can be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and develop a plan to fix it.

Unusual Sounds or Leaks

If you notice unusual sounds or leaks in your home, it could be a sign of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and develop a plan to fix it.

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Beloit, WI

The cost of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Beloit, WI. Our team will provide you with a customized estimate based on your specific need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Inspection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of issue
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Trim & Baseboard Repl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ials needed
Final Inspection and Walk-Through $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of issue

What is the difference between black water and clear water?

Black water is contaminated with sewage, chemicals, or other hazardous materials, while clear water is clean and free of contaminants. Our team is trained to handle both types of water damage and will take the necessary precautions to ensure your safety and the safety of your property.
